## Support

The Fernwick CSV Import Wizard exposes a stable hook API for plugin authors; breaking changes are announced one minor version ahead. Check the changelog before filing issues, and include a minimal sample CSV plus your plugin manifest with any bug report. Response time is typically two business days. Send plugin-related questions to the wizard maintainers at the address below.

escalation mailbox, yawep-fahog: fenwyn_olidor@qirvancorp.internal

# Flaglight Rollouts — Approvals

Quick version for on-call: any rollout touching more than 5% of traffic needs an approval in Flaglight before the ramp continues. Kill switches don't need approval — just flip them and note it in the incident channel. Scheduled ramps pause automatically if error budget burns hot. If you're stuck at 2 a.m. with a pending approval, there's one person authorized to override, and that's the approver below.

account owner for tagep-bafof: Norael Gilax Juleth

### Step 4: Reconfigure the validator

After installing Feedwright 3.x, the podcast feed validator no longer reads settings from the old `validator.ini`; everything moves to environment-driven configuration. Delete the legacy file so it cannot shadow the new values — the 3.x loader silently prefers it if present, which has bitten previous contractors. Strict RSS namespace checking is now on by default, so expect more warnings on older feeds. Set the configuration exactly as shown here.

settings of fahag-haduf:
[ulaox]
port = 8443
region = south-2
host = ulaox.lumiccorp.internal
timeout_ms = 500
retries = 8

## Configuration

Schemadock, the event schema registry for the Larkfield platform, loads its configuration exclusively from environment variables; no settings are read from disk at runtime. Reviewers should confirm that `SCHEMADOCK_TLS_MODE=strict` is enforced in every environment and that compatibility checks (`SCHEMADOCK_COMPAT=backward`) cannot be disabled by producers. All write operations to the registry are authenticated against a shared admin credential, which must be defined in the environment file on the line that follows.

vault entry, hahaf-tahop: VAULT_KEY3=84f